No, there is no direct train from Radlett to Fenchurch Street (Station). However, there are services departing from Radlett station and arriving at Fenchurch Street (Station) station via Farringdon.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 45 min.

The distance between Radlett and Fenchurch Street (Station) is 25.2 km. The road distance is 32 km.
Thameslink operates a train from Radlett to Farringdon every 15 minutes. Tickets cost £9–19 and the journey takes 34 min.
